学位论文 > 优秀研究生学位论文题录展示

基于H.264编解码器的智能手机流媒体客户端研究与实现

作 者: 黄英平
导 师: 张玲华
学 校: 南京邮电大学
专 业: 信号与信息处理
关键词: 移动流媒体 H.264 3GPP PSS 播放器
分类号: TN929.53
类 型: 硕士论文
年 份: 2012年
下 载: 44次
引 用: 0次
阅 读: 论文下载
 

内容摘要


移动互联网的高速发展使得智能移动终端日益流行,移动终端上交通视频的显示成为视频智能交通系统的一部分。本文主要研究H.264解码器时间复杂度,通过对熵编码算法的研究,提出了改进算法。本文设计并实现了一款智能手机平台的移动流媒体播放器客户端。本文的主要工作包括:1、本课题在研究视频压缩标准H.264/AVC的基础上,研究了H.264编解码原理和H.264参考软件JM18.1中的解码器流程,分析了H.264解码器各个模块的时间复杂度。分析结果表明,帧间预测模块和熵编码模块的时间复杂度比较大。2、在研究熵编码算法CAVLC(Context-based Adaptive Variable Length Coding,基于内容自适应的变长编码)的基础上,通过重新设计CAVLC解码码表提出了一种新的CAVLC算法,并且在原JM18.1解码器的基础上实现新的CAVLC算法。实验表明改进后的CAVLC算法降低了H.264解码器的时间复杂度。3、在研究3GPP PSS(Packet Switched Streaming Service,分组交换流媒体服务)移动流媒体系统基础上,本文设计并实现了一款基于Windows Mobile 6.5的移动流媒体播放器客户端,使用该客户端在智能手机上显示实时的交通视频。该客户端由网络模块,音视频缓冲队列、音视频解码模块、音视频同步模块、自适应模块和用户界面组成。从视频主观满意度和播放器性能两个角度测试了该客户端的实际播放效果,测试结果达到了设计要求。

全文目录


摘要  4-5
ABSTRACT  5-6
目录  6-8
第一章 绪论  8-12
  1.1 课题背景和国内外研究概况  8-10
  1.2 课题主要研究内容和结构安排  10-12
第二章 移动流媒体基础知识  12-24
  2.1 流媒体基本概念  12-13
  2.2 3GPP 分组交换流媒体服务  13-19
    2.2.1 3GPP PSS 协议栈  13-16
    2.2.2 3GPP PSS 终端  16-17
    2.2.3 3GPP 文件格式  17-19
  2.3 H.264 视频编码标准  19-23
    2.3.1 H.264 编码器的分层结构  19-20
    2.3.2 H.264 解码器原理  20-21
    2.3.3 H.264 中的预测编码  21-23
  2.4 本章小结  23-24
第三章 H.264 熵编码算法研究  24-37
  3.1 H.264 解码器分析  24-28
    3.1.1 H.264 解码器流程  24-26
    3.1.2 H.264 解码器时间复杂度分析  26-28
  3.2 H.264 熵编码算法  28-36
    3.2.1 CAVLC 编解码过程  28-30
    3.2.2 CAVLC 解码实现  30-31
    3.2.3 CAVLC 解码算法的改进  31-34
    3.2.4 实验与结果  34-36
  3.3 本章小结  36-37
第四章 移动流媒体客户端设计与实现  37-53
  4.1 3GPP PSS 移动流媒体系统  37-39
    4.1.1 3GPP PSS 移动流媒体系统结构  37-38
    4.1.2 3GPP PSS 移动流媒体系统会话流程  38-39
  4.2 移动流媒体客户端总体框架设计  39-40
  4.3 音视频解码模块的实现  40-44
    4.3.1 FFmpeg 库和SDL 库的移植  41-42
    4.3.2 音视频解码引擎的实现  42-43
    4.3.3 音视频同步的实现  43-44
  4.4 网络模块的实现  44-47
  4.5 缓冲区队列的实现  47-48
  4.6 客户端测试  48-52
    4.6.1 主观满意度测试  49-50
    4.6.2 性能测试  50-52
  4.7 本章小结  52-53
第五章 全文总结  53-55
  5.1 本文主要研究工作  53
  5.2 后续研究  53-55
致谢  55-56
参考文献  56-59
攻读硕士学位期间发表的论文  59

相似论文

  1. 基于率失真优化的码率控制算法研究,TN919.81
  2. 电视制导系统中视频图像压缩优化设计及实现研究,TN919.81
  3. 远程医疗系统图像压缩及传输关键技术研究,R318.0
  4. 面向无线视频传输的H.264错误隐藏技术研究,TN919.81
  5. 基于P2P流媒体系统的设计与实现,TN919.8
  6. 基于H.264的解码器端错误遮蔽方法研究,TN919.81
  7. H.264并行视频转码算法研究,TN919.81
  8. 基于多核计算平台的视频压缩算法研究,TN919.81
  9. H.264/AVC帧内预测模式选择算法研究,TN919.81
  10. 基于FFmpeg的H.264解码器在Symbian上的移植和优化,TN919.81
  11. 移动流媒体带宽分配及数据调度策略研究,TN929.5
  12. 基于H.264/AVC的自适应运动估计算法研究,TN919.81
  13. 基于3G网络的智能交通视频监控系统的设计与实现,TP391.41
  14. 多媒体传感终端设备关键技术的研究与实现,TP212.9
  15. 基于TMS320DM365的音视频传输及智能视频分析系统的设计与实现,TN919.8
  16. 基于DM642的H.264视频编码实现及优化方法的研究,TN919.81
  17. 基于ARM的无线实时公路道路视频传输的研究,TN919.8
  18. 网络视频监控系统设计与实现,TP277
  19. SVC分层视频传输的自适应LDPC-UEP方法研究,TN919.8
  20. 无线网络中可分级视频传输QoS保证跨层设计方法研究,TN919.81

中图分类: > 工业技术 > 无线电电子学、电信技术 > 无线通信 > 移动通信 > 蜂窝式移动通信系统(大哥大、移动电话手机)
© 2012 www.xueweilunwen.com